For the following array x [10] = { 45, 20, 50, 30, 80, 10, 60, 70, 40, 90} show the contents of x after the function call split Pos = split(x, 0, 9) is executed, and give the value of the array index splitPos (the first is the pivot). ( 10 points) Modify quicksort() to incorporate this modification: In quicksort, we do not splitting sublists further when they have fewer than LOWER_BOUND elements for some constant LOWER_BOUND. When execution of the quicksort algorithm terminates, simply sort the whole list using insertion sort. (15 points) Use the similar diagram as
